Изображения | Справка | Пользователи | Календарь | Все разделы прочитаны |
![]() |
|
Информация по планерам, дельтапланам, парапланам Полёт без мотора! Информация по планерам, дельтапланам, парапланам. Отывы. Технические характеристики. Описания. Опыт эксплуатации. |
Ответ |
|
Опции темы | Опции просмотра |
![]() |
#1 |
Профессионал
|
Автомобильные навигаторы сейчас есть у всех. Наверняка многим парапланеристам приходила в голову мысль использовать эти приборы в полетах для вывода на экран полетной информации и карт. Реально ли это? И что для этого нужно. Попробуем разобраться.
Начнем с достоинств навигаторов. 1) Автомобильный навигатор, это по сути компьютер на базе Windows Mobile или Windows CE. Т.е. в него можно загружать любые программы работающие на этих операционных системах. 2) У навигаторов, как правило большой экран, который позволяет вывести большое количество необходимой информации - карт, данных о полете и т.д. 3) Все навигаторы имеют сенсорный экран, что позволяет легко управлять ими, даже в полете. Почему же так мало людей летают с автомобильными навигаторами? Да потому, что недостатков у такого прибора гораздо больше, чем достоинств: 1) Экран навигатора плохо видно на солнце. Экран обычный навигатора вне машины практически невозможно разглядеть, даже беез солнца. 2) Внутреннего аккумулятора навигатора хватает на 2,5 - 3 часа, что совсем мало для даже небольших полетов. 3) Как правило, навигаторы не имеют встроенного датчика давления и определяют высоту по GPS координатам. Такое определение не достаточно надежное и точное, по сравнению с датчиком давления, используемым в вариометрах. 4) Программы для навигазии ( Навител, iGo и т.д.) не подходят для полетов, поскольку не выводят нужной информации. Казалось бы, делать нечего, надо тяжело вздохнуть и идти в магазин за вариометром и GPS навигатором. Но не все так плохо! Нашлись умные люди, которые смогли решить все проблемы, которые есть у навигаторов. Причем сделали это абсолютно бескорыстно, да еще и выложили всю информацию в сеть. Итак, что же они придумали: 1) Оказывается, есть навигаторы построенные с использованием, так называемого, трансфлективного экрана. Его прекрасно видно даже под прямыми солнечными лучами. Именно на таких экранах делают GPS навигаторы Garmin. Из доступных сейчас навигаторов трансфлективный экран есть у Mitaс Mio M410 mio.jpg 2) Если не хватает внутреннего аккумулятора, то вполне логично, использовать внешний. А если взять внешний аккумулятор, еще и с солнечной батареей, то получается универсальный источник энергии, для подзарядки в экстренном случае GPS, телефонов и фотоаппаратов. acc.jpg 3) Датчик давления достаточно сложный прибор и сделать его самому очень сложно, но оказывается и эту проблему уже давно решили. Существует группа энтузиастов, которые выпускают наборы микропроцессорных плат и датчиков для конструирования различных электронных игрушек - как раньше выпускали радиолюбительские наборы приемников и электронных часов. Только сейчас это микропроцессорная плата, которую можно легко запрограммировать через компьютер и набор всевозможных датчиков и приводов. Платформа эта называется Arduino и для нее написана программа и есть соответствующий датчик для построения полнофункционального вариометра, с пищалкой и передачей данных на навигатор. 4) Ну и самое главное. Есть прекрасная программа полетного компьютера LK8000 ( www.lk8000.it ). Это настоящий полетный компьютер, с картами, рельефом местности и еще огромным количеством функций и возможностей. Эта программа рисует трек, наложенный на карту,на котором сразу видно зоны подъемов и сливов, определят центры термиков, направление и скорость ветра, высчитывает расстояние долета и расстояния и направления до требуемых точек и может выводить на экран огромное количество различных данных, необходимых в полете. Ну и как Вы думаете сколько будет стоить такой функциональный комплект приборов? 20000=? 30000=? А вот и нет! Все эти проборы, которые, кстати, помимо использования в полетах, можно использовать и по отдельности стоят всего ок. 6000 рублей. Ну и надо потратить один вечер, чтобы все их соединить между собой. А чтобы Вам это было сделать проще мы написали подробную инструкцию. Полетный компьютер GoFly За основу была взята вот эта разработка https://sites.google.com/site/jarosrwebsite/para-nav В нее был добавлен аккумулятор с солнечной батареей, который питает и навигатор и вариометр. Программа была немного подкорректирована и вот, что получилось в итоге: gofly.jpg Для того, чтобы собрать данный комплект необходимо приобрести: 1) Навигатор Mitac Mio Moov M410. Я брал здесь http://www.pleer.ru/_35896_Mitac_Mio_Moov_M410.html но сейчас их нет. Но по поиску на Яндекс Маркете можно найти, где они еще продаются http://market.yandex.ru/offers.xml?m...740&grhow=shop Цена навигатора ок. 3000 рублей 2) Далее нужен аккумулятор. Я себе брал вот такой http://www.dealextreme.com/p/solar-p...rs-black-91795 Цена 43,4$ вместе с доставкой. Срок доставки из Китая около месяца. В принципе подойдет любой аккумулятор как можно большей емкости с выходным напряжением 5 Вольт. От этого аккумулятора, вместе со своей батареей навигатор рабатает ок. 12 часов. 3) Для вариометра понадобятся три запчасти: Плата Arduino Pro http://www.sparkfun.com/products/9221 USB интерфейс для программирования платы через компьютер http://www.sparkfun.com/products/9873 И плата датчика давления http://www.sparkfun.com/products/9694 Все это вместе с доставкой стоит ок. 59$. Срок доставки ок. 3 недель Еще необходим будет кабель с разъемом USB - microUSB, динамик и какой-нибудь корпус в который можно разместить вариометр. Я, например, использовал корпус от сгоревшего картридера. Будем считать, что все комплектующие у Вас уже есть, и приступаем к описанию процесса сборки и настройки. 1) Настройка Навигатора. Навигатор Mio идет в продажу с предустановленной программой «Навител навигатор» и не имеет возможности устанавливать и запускать другие программы. К счастью, это легко лечится. Скачиваем https://docs.google.com/open?id=0B4_...g5YzJiMGZmOWJk Подключаем навигатор к компьютеру USB кабелем. Выполняем аппаратный ресет, чтобы компьютер увидел навигатор. Сборка уже содержит Все необходиимые для работы программы: LK8000, iGo, Ozi и вспомогательные программы регулировки яркости и поворота экрана. Есди есть желание оставить резервную копию встроенного Навител Наввигатора, то скопируйте все папки и файлы с флеш диска навигатора на компьютер. Их можно будет вернуть назад в любой момент. Но рекомендую сразу убить Навител Навигатор и поставить вместо него iGo. Кроме как номера домов, у Навигатора больше достоинств нет, а прокладывает маршруты и рассчитывает время прибытия он ужасно. Кроме того его карта занимает 1,5 Gb из двух нам доступных. Для загрузки сборки удалите все папки (файлы нужно оставить) на флеш карте навигатора и скопируйте туда папки из архива. После перезагрузки у Вас будет установлена оболочка с программами LK8000 и iGo, Кроме этого, при нажатии на плеер будет запускаться Ozi Explorer – программа для навигации по растровым картам. Все настройки для работы с GPS и вариометром уже будут сделаны. Выбран режим параплана и загружена поляра крыла DHV 1-2. Если Вы летаете на другом крыле, то необходимо сделать другие настройки в окне 7. Aircraft (нажмите на левый нижний угол, затем на "Config" 2 раза и на "Setup System", далее выберете нужное окно настроек) Скачать карты для LK8000 можно на сайте http://lk8000.it/download/maps.html Выбор текущей карты осуществляется на первой странице настроек. Если нужной Вам карты нет, то ее можно заказать. Для этого надо сделать текстовый файл такого формата NAME=RU_RYAZAN DIR=RU LONMIN=38.71 LONMAX=42.54 LATMAX=55.20 LATMIN=53.19 RES1000=NO RES500=YES RES250=YES TOPOLOGY=YES XTOPOLOGY=NO MAPZONE=EUR где указать название области, ее границы и требуемое разрешение. Этот файл необходимо отправить по адресу lkmaps@lk8000.it и вскоре карта будет добавлена. Подробно о добавлении карт можно прочитать здесь: http://lk8000.it/faq/52-lkmaps/77-i-...a-new-one.html Если перед запуском LK8000 запустить программу "Поворот экрана" и установить требуемый угол поворота, то можно менять положение навигатора из горизонтального в вертикальное. Настройки устройств для работы GPS и вариометра (для тех кто использует свои сборки): Раздел настроек №8 (Config 2/3-Setup System) Devices A Name LK8EX1 Port: COM1 Baud: 9600 8 bit Device B Name: Generic Port: COM2 Baud: 57600 Geoid Altitude: On Serial Mode: Normal Для включения русского языка нажмите на левый нижний угол, затем на "Config" 2 раза и на "Setup System" В первом окне настройки можно выбрать другой файл "Language", в том числе и русский. Правда качество перевода пока оставляет желать лучшего. 2) Настройки аккумулятора. Аккумуляторную батарею настраивать не надо, единственно надо помнить, что напряжение на выходе на ней будет, только после нажатия кнопки “Start” и загорания соответствующих индикаторов остатка заряда. 3) Сборка вариометра Вариометр собирается по измененной схеме с сайта https://sites.google.com/site/jarosrwebsite/para-nav schematic.jpg По сравнению с исходным файлом поменялось место подключения питания, добавился еще один кабель для подключения к аккумулятору и изменилась схема подключения динамика. vario.jpg После сборки, в микропроцессор надо загрузить программу. Для этого подключаем модуль USB к разъему как показано на рисунке. Подключать питание нет необходимости – контролер запитается от USB порта компьютера. Далее надо скачать программу и драйвера с сайта http://arduino.cc/en/Main/Software В архиве будет папка с программой arduino.exe. Эту папку надо разархивирова. В папке “Drivers/FTDI” лежат драйвера для USB интерфейса. Путь к этой папке необходимо указать, когда Windows обнаружит новое устройство. Запускаем программу arduino.exe. Загружаем программу https://docs.google.com/open?id=0B4_9zpYX5arLOTVhYWZjMDItZDA2Yy00YmM0LWIzO TQtNjUwNDMxOGY3NDU4 Обновленный вариант программы (изменен алгоритм формирования звука и усреднения) лежит здесь: https://docs.google.com/open?id=0B4_9zpYX5arLYWRkNzQyODItOWI1MC00Y2Q2LWIyN GQtZTlhNWQ3MmUyOWMy И жмем на иконку “Upload”. Программа загрузится в микроконтроллер, и после окончания загрузки начнет работать. Звука в динамике мы не услышим, поскольку питание динамика берется с другой шины. Для проверки работы отключите плату USB интерфейса, подключите аккумулятор и переведите выключатель на плате в положение “Ext”, что соответствует внешней батарее Из динамика должен появится звук, который будет меняться при изменении скороподъемности. При подключении вариометра к навигатору, программа LK8000 определит, что есть источник Барометрического давления и будет выводить высоту и скороподъемность опираясь на данные внешнего датчика. 4) Подключение кабелей. Несколько слов о подключении. microUSB кабель должен обязательно иметь 5 проводов. Для нас принципиально, чтобы 4 и 5 контакт были между собой соединены. Если в том кабеле, который Вы решили разрезать нет провода на 4-й контакт, то необходимо аккуратно разобрать microUSB разъем и замкнуть эти контакты внутри разъема. 5) Изменения в программе Программу можно легко изменять и вновь загружать в микроконтроллер. Например пробовать другие настройки звука и длительности или поменять алгоритм усреднения отсчетов давления. В настоящий момент отсчеты обновляются 12,5 раз в секунду. Данные усредняются за 20 последних отсчетов, вычисляется высота, соответствующая этому среднему давления и скороподъемность (vario) между двумя отсчетами. Три последних значения скороподъемности также усредняются и выводятся в навигатор. Также значение vario преобразуется в частоту и длительность сигнала и выводится на динамик. В программе стоят ограничение на начало звукового сигнала при скороподъемности выше 100 см/с и ниже -200 см/с. Это сделано с целью уменьшения шума динамиков от помех датчика давлениянажмите на левый нижний угол, затем на "Config" 2 раза и на "Setup System" |
![]() |
![]() |
3 пользователя(ей) сказали cпасибо: | Alexey Doronin (27th November 2011), Stvolin (27th November 2011), Андрей Доронин (28th November 2011) |
![]() |
#2 |
Профессионал
|
хотелось бы в живую всё это увидеть...
__________________
С уважением, Алексей Доронин. Международный день очистки водоёмов Рязань 2016 - https://vk.com/cleanupday62 |
![]() |
![]() |
![]() |
#3 |
Administrator
|
Спасибо Андрей!
Хороший бюджетный вариант маршрутного навигатора с возможностью работы с растровыми картами... Плюс возможность использовать компоненты отдельно. Навигатор - в машине. Аккумулятор с солнечной батареей - на природе. |
![]() |
![]() |
![]() |
#4 |
Профессионал
|
Я свой авто-навигатор использовал в походе на лодке по ерикам Астраханской области до самых раскатов (около 30-40км), не очень удобно, но на безрыбье и ж..а соловей))
|
![]() |
![]() |
Пользователь сказал cпасибо: | Андрей Доронин (12th December 2011) |
![]() |
#5 |
Профессионал
|
Нужен был автомобильный навигатор. Я сразу вспомнил эту тему и купил. Только модель другую mio s560. На солнышке мой навигатор очень плохо видно. Телефон нокия видно на много лучше. Файл разлочки не подошел, но можно скачть этот анлок отдельно, сделать все по инструкции... узнать много нового... в итоге работает.
Еще купил аккумулятор с солнечной батареей Акме повер mf-1050. Работает! Реально от солнышка заряжается. В светлый но облачный день часов за пять зарядился на половину емкости, чего достаточно для зарядки камеры GoPro. Сначала были проблемы, разъем не контачил. Потом само прошло. В общем вещь полезная, но качество - гавно. |
![]() |
![]() |
Пользователь сказал cпасибо: | Андрей Доронин (4th December 2012) |
![]() |
#6 |
Новый пользователь
|
Помогите!
После загрузки Ваших скетчей в Arduino, нажимаю "Проверить" и выдает ошибку: / Wire.send() была переименован в Wire.write()/ И еще кучу других ошибок. Программа не грузится в контроллер. Сделал скетч, как указано в проекте https://sites.google.com/site/jarosrwebsite/para-nav Та программа загрузилась,но сам варик работает, а LK8000 его не видит. Контакты 4 и 5 на мини USB закоротил. В обоих скетчах включена библиотека /stdlib/. За что она отвечает? Может за согласование варика и LK8000? И где ее взять? Словом, железо я сделал, и варик автономно работает, но с LK8000 не связывается. В чем причина? Заранее спасибо! |
![]() |
![]() |
![]() |
#7 |
Профессионал
|
Причина неработоспособност скетча в том, что некоторое врямя назад вышла новая версия программа для Arduino. C новыми библиотеками. Нужно соответственно переименовать изменившиеся функции или использовать старую версию
Если с контактами все верно подключено, то возможно неправильно укаан порт в LK8000. Библиотека здесь скорее всего не при чем |
![]() |
![]() |
![]() |
#8 |
Новый пользователь
|
А как узнать, старая версия или новая? Я не знаю, как переименовывать :( Порты указал так же как у Вас. Вы считаете, что в самой папке Arduino есть все , чтобы LK8000 ее видела?
Делал-делал, а в итоге не работает! Обидно :( |
![]() |
![]() |
![]() |
#9 |
Профессионал
|
постучись в скайп avshall
скину тебе программу в которой все открывается |
![]() |
![]() |
![]() |
#10 |
Новый пользователь
|
Спасибо Андрей! Все получил, второй файл Arduino 0023 -там действительно немного другая версия программы. Все прошло проверку и загрузилось. Но связи с LK8000 все равно нет. Видимо проблема в самом GPS навигаторе. Звук в этой версии действительно "не очень"
Имею все необходимое для программирования, в т.ч. готовый скетч из проекта https://sites.google.com/site/jarosrwebsite/para-nav Там звук неплохой. Могу поделиться. Объем 234MB |
![]() |
![]() |
![]() |
#11 |
Новый пользователь
|
Добрый день! Кто нибудь занимается ещё этим проектом? Я выписал платы, собрал (прога в навигатор Престижио не сразу, но залита), но не могу аппаратный варик запрограммировать. Софт для Ардуино скачал вот здесь http://arduino.cc/en/Main/Software#toc2 (Ардуино 1.0.6)
Драйвера вроде встали, по крайней мере в Диспетчере устройств появляется Сом3, когда я подключаюсь к компу. При попытке заливки скетча (lk6.pde) тоже вываливается ошибка Wire.send() была переименован в Wire.write после чего я перехожу в "Сервис", делаю "исправить кодировку и перезагрузить", и вроде бы грузится до конца, но при этом светодиоды на переходнике FTDI не моргают (они моргают только в момент подключения к USB-разъёму), т.е. насколько я понимаю, процесс прошивки даже не начинается... Разумеется, после подключения аккумулятора динамик молчит... Сам я не программист, инженер-сервисник, поэтому завис в этом месте. Ещё смущает то, что этот модуль у меня иной, нежели у ТС, а именно вот такой купил: http://www.aliexpress.com/snapshot/6143975731.html Но выводы распаял соответственно схеме, не должно быть в этом дело... Грешу на то, что пытаюсь прошить не той версией Ардуино... Подскажите пожалуйста, что делаю не так? |
![]() |
![]() |
![]() |
#12 |
Новый пользователь
|
Андрей помог, всё получилось!
Удивительно, но всё получилось! Я обратил внимание на дополнения здесь: https://sites.google.com/site/jarosrwebsite/para-nav#A1 (сделал то, что написано в самом начале, исправил строчку) дописал две библиотеки, Tone и BMP085 для датчика давления. Кроме этого, я последовал совету Андрея, не стал лазить в Сервис и включать автокорректировку, исправил вручную и "продвинул" загрузку далее. После чего ещё раз около десяти я исправлял подобные ошибки, и наконец прошивка пошла писАться, заморгали лампочки... Побегал по комнате, поприседал, пиликает, но тиховато... Хотя я поставил там транзистор КТ3102 и динамик 8 ом 0,9 ватта. Но главное, что варик заработал! |
![]() |
![]() |
![]() |
#13 |
Новый пользователь
|
Отредактированную прошивку выложил здесь: https://drive.google.com/file/d/0B_I...ew?usp=sharing
Добавление: что мог, отобразил в заметке по изготовлению дивайса здесь http://www.chex.ru/2014/12/blog-post.html#more Последний раз редактировалось vnik; 16th December 2014 в 08:14. |
![]() |
![]() |
Пользователь сказал cпасибо: | Андрей Доронин (6th October 2014) |